test_proxy-host-network-mode.base.yml 576 B

12345678910111213141516171819202122232425
  1. services:
  2. nginx-proxy:
  3. image: nginxproxy/nginx-proxy:test
  4. container_name: nginx-proxy
  5. volumes:
  6. - /var/run/docker.sock:/tmp/docker.sock:ro
  7. environment:
  8. HTTP_PORT: 8888
  9. network_mode: host
  10. host-network-1:
  11. image: web
  12. environment:
  13. WEB_PORTS: "8080"
  14. VIRTUAL_HOST: "host-network-1.nginx-proxy.tld"
  15. VIRTUAL_PORT: "8080"
  16. network_mode: host
  17. host-network-2:
  18. image: web
  19. environment:
  20. WEB_PORTS: "8181"
  21. VIRTUAL_HOST: "host-network-2.nginx-proxy.tld"
  22. VIRTUAL_PORT: "8181"
  23. network_mode: host